Drying Modes
The Kaelara Portable Dryer offers four drying modes: Cool, Air Dry, Warm, and Hot, providing versatility for different fabric types. The Strong/Soft heat buttons add further customization, enabling users to choose between rapid drying and gentle care for delicate items. In contrast, the Panda Compact Dryer also features customizable drying modes, including Cold, Hot, Air Dry, and additional ECO and Sensor Dry options. While both dryers cater to diverse laundry needs, the Kaelara’s Strong/Soft feature gives it an edge for users who require more control over the drying process. This may make the Kaelara more appealing to individuals with a variety of clothing materials.
Design and User-Friendly Features
In terms of design, the Kaelara Portable Dryer boasts a user-friendly control panel and a recessed handle for easy operation. It fits neatly beside your washer, making it an ideal choice for compact living spaces. The Panda Compact Dryer also emphasizes convenience with a see-through door that opens to 105 degrees, facilitating easy loading and unloading. It includes a three-layer filter set for lint and hair, which is easy to remove and clean. While both dryers are designed for user convenience, the Panda’s see-through door may enhance the loading experience, making it slightly more user-friendly for some.
Safety Features
Safety is a crucial consideration in any appliance, and both the Kaelara and Panda dryers incorporate essential safety features. The Kaelara model is equipped with an auto-shutoff function and overheat protection, ensuring user safety and extending the lifespan of the machine. Similarly, the Panda dryer automatically shuts off when the door is open, which is a valuable safety measure. Both brands prioritize safety, but the Kaelara’s additional overheat protection could provide extra peace of mind for those concerned about potential accidents, making it a sensible choice for families.
Maintenance and Care
Both dryers feature efficient lint collection systems, which are vital for maintaining performance. The Kaelara Portable Dryer has an advanced dual filtration system that captures lint and debris, recommending cleaning every 2-3 uses for optimal performance. The Panda Compact Dryer features a three-layer filter set that is easy to clean or replace. While both models emphasize maintenance, the Kaelara’s recommendation for regular cleaning intervals suggests a proactive approach to maintenance, which might benefit users who want to ensure their dryer remains in peak condition over time.
